University of Idaho
Instructional Laboratory Manager
Location: Moscow
Division/College: College of Science
Employee Category: Classified
Pay Range: $21.11 per hour or higher depending on education and experience
Full/Part Time: Full Time
Position Summary:
Coordinate the preparation of undergraduate teaching laboratories in the Department of Biological Sciences. Provide instruction in first-year undergraduate laboratory courses. Supervise undergraduate/graduate student teaching assistants to ensure compliance with university/department laboratory safety standards. Order supplies and maintain equipment necessary for teaching laboratories. Ensure and monitor safety practices in the teaching laboratories.
Minimum Qualifications:
• Master’s Degree or Bachelor’s degree in biological sciences with four years of related supervised laboratory experience.
• Undergraduate laboratory teaching experience; experience with standard testing, quality control, safety practices, and applicable laws.
Preferred Qualifications:
• Experience teaching undergraduate biological sciences laboratories.
• Ability to perform advanced microbiological and/or environmental chemistry testing; training staff in laboratory analysis and testing; evaluating laboratory procedures.
• Good interpersonal skills, demonstrated lab technical skills, demonstrated skills with computers and/or other instrumentation; and effective communication skills including writing and presenting of material.
• Knowledge of training methods; experience training staff in laboratory analysis and evaluating laboratory procedures.
• Experience performing needs assessments, developing training objectives, designing and developing coursework.
Physical Requirements & Working Conditions:
• Some situations may require work with toxic, volatile, and corrosive chemicals or carcinogenic substances; ability to lift, carry and/or otherwise move 50 lbs.
